    Flatspot / Wavering Power Delivery

    Wavering and flatspot was cured with the EGR valve replacement, but the car was still making a LOT of black smoke. Been back to the dealers today and the bottom turbo hose was split causing the car to overfuel, hence the black smoke. Car is cured now after that has been replaced, lovely smooth...
